Hi,
My appeal was allowed to limited extent on the basis of evidential flexibility on 18th of December and HO refunded appeal Fee on 10th of January.
Today I have recieved a letter from HO, in which they have asked me for the original documents i.e. ( declaration letter, legal letter , bank statement, CAR, unaudited accounts, and the bank letter which should state that I have full access to the 25000 of my partners money as well.
My partner hasn't recieved any such letter as we were team applicants, plus during Our hearing we have already raised the point that banks don't issue such letters therefore we had opened joint bank account and presented 50K statement in court. We also submitted above requested original documents with appellant bundle in court.
Now HO wants us to send above original documents again. Questions are:
A). Why HO didn't consider the original documents which we presented in court and on the basis of which we have won appeal?
B). The joint account statement was presented in court but now HO is again asking for individual bank letters of 25k each and bank letters of cross availability to each team member.
C). My team member hasn't recieved such letter from HO.

All senior members are requested for an urgent help/advice since I have 7 working days to respond to HO.

@ Khizar, HO requesting for additional documents after you won your appeal mean that they are likely to issue your visa but they need updated documents in order to issue it.
''declaration letter, legal letter , bank statement, CAR, unaudited accounts, and the bank letter which should state that I have full access to the 25000 of my partners money as well.''
You should send a declaration letter signed by a solicitor which state that you both have equal access to the joint account,
You should also send recent bank statement of your joint account showing that you guys still have access to 50k.
You should also send a recent CAR showing that you are still register as director of the company, they usually require updated CAR that is not older than 3months or you can order one and ask companies house to send by first class mail which you should receive the next day.
They want an unaudited account to check the trading activities of your business.
You can also get a bank letter that state that both of you have equal access to the 50k in the joint account.
Why HO didn't consider the original documents which we presented in court and on the basis of which we have won appeal?
HO might not have those documents at the centre where caseworkers take decision as appeal bundles are usually kept at Presenting Officers section. You should be fine once you send them those documents as they probably wont refuse you again if they ask for additional documents.

My team member hasn't received such letter from HO.
They usually treat each cases separately and your team member may also get the same letter at any time soon or even visa without HO asking for additional docs because HO are sometimes unpredictable.

Declaration is between you and your partner that you both have genuine inetentions to investment money in your common business and you are genuine team memebers. Though CAR also states the same but to give it more authenticity declaration b/w team members is required which should be properly drafted as policy guidelines and attested by a solicitor. This document is not drafted on official letter head of a solicitor.

Legal letter is the document which shows the names, address, ID details including DOB, Passport number etc , signatures, dates and this should be on the official letter of a solicitor along with his signature & official details . This legal letter is basically a confirmation by the solicitor that both the applicants have signed the declaration infront of him and he has checked & confirmed ID details of both members.

If you both have joint bank account, I will still suggest you to go for these two documents a they are not as complicated as it's often described. Just follow the guidelines get them. I bet this wouldn't be waste of money or time, if you can get nearly 50 other pages of supporting documents ( statements , business plans, advertisements, CAR etc then why not go for these two legal documents?

Don't you have online banking? If you do then you can print out statement from there, get it stamped from bank and include a balance letter which will be issued from bank when you go for stamp.
If you don't have online banking, then go in branch and ask them to give you detailed statement for required dates plus the current balance letter which should include your full name and address. Get both of these stamped on each page and send ASAP.
